Dishes
Three-Part Pork Leg RiceA savory dish featuring braised pork leg, red-braised pork, and fried egg served over rice.
Pickled VegetablesPickled vegetables are a home-style dish made primarily from various vegetables such as cucumbers, radishes, and Chinese cabbage. The preparation typically involves washing and cutting the vegetables, then adding salt and other seasonings before pickling. During the pickling process, the vegetables gradually release their moisture and absorb the flavors of the seasonings, resulting in a unique taste.
Roast Duck RegularRoast duck is made from a whole duck, marinated, air-dried, and then roasted in a hanging oven. The skin is crispy while the meat remains tender, typically served with lotus leaf pancakes, sweet bean sauce, and scallions.
Roast Goose RegularRoast goose is a dish made from a whole goose, marinated and air-dried before being roasted in a hanging oven. The skin is crispy while the meat remains tender and juicy, typically served with sweet bean sauce or garlic sauce.
Roast Goose and Barbecue Pork RiceRoast goose and char siu rice features tender roast goose marinated and roasted, and sweet, aromatic char siu. Served with plain white rice.
Roast Goose and Chicken RiceRoast goose and sliced chicken served with fragrant rice, seasoned with a savory sauce.
Roast Goose Noodle SoupRoast goose rice noodles is a Cantonese dish featuring roast goose meat and thick rice noodles. The goose is marinated and roasted until crispy skin and tender meat, while the noodles are boiled and mixed with sauce, then combined with the goose slices or served at the bottom of the bowl, topped with the goose's natural gravy for a rich flavor.
Roast Goose and Duck RiceA classic Cantonese dish featuring roasted goose and duck served over fragrant rice, with tender, juicy meat and crispy skin.
Crispy Roast Goose RiceCrispy roast goose served over steamed rice, a classic Cantonese dish with tender meat and crunchy skin.
